Intro to Car Key Locksmiths
A car key locksmith is a specialist who specializes in managing concerns related to vehicle locks and keys. These experts can develop new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When confronted with a lockout or key-related problem, a locksmith can offer prompt and reliable solutions, ensuring that you get back on the roadway with very little trouble.
When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ith
There are several circumstances where you may discover yourself in need of a car key locksmith:
- Locked Out of Your Car: This is among the most common scenarios. You might unintentionally lock your keys inside the vehicle or find that your key fob has actually quit working.
-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a significant trouble, and if they are stolen, it can be a security danger.
- Broken Keys: Keys can break due to wear and tear, especially if they are old or have actually been dropped.
- Key Programming: Many modern-day automobiles need key programming, which involves sy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is needed for keys with advanced features like remote start or keyless entry.
-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ys include a microchip that interacts with the car's immobilizer system. If this chip stops working, you may need a locksmith to reprogram or replace it.

What to Look for in a Car Key Locksmith
When selecting a car key locksmith, it's important to think about several factors to ensure you get premium service:
- Experience: Opt for a locksmith with extensive experience in automotive key services. They will have the abilities and tools necessary to deal with a wide variety of issues.
- Licensing and Insurance: Check if the locksmith is accredited and guaranteed. This safeguards you from any possible legal or financial problems that might occur.
- 24/7 Availability: Emergencies can take place at any time. Pick a locksmith who offers 24/7 services to ensure you can get help whenever you need it.
- Openness: A credible locksmith will be transparent about their services and prices. They ought to offer you with a clear estimate before starting any work.
- Customer Reviews: Read online evaluations and testimonials to get a concept of the locksmith's reputation and service quality. Favorable evaluations can be an excellent indication of reliability.

The Process of Using a Car Key Locksmith
When you require the services of a car key locksmith, the procedure typically includes the following actions:
- Contact the Locksmith: Call or visit the locksmith's website to request support.
- Offer Vehicle Information: Share information about your vehicle, consisting of the make, design, and year. This assists the locksmith identify the necessary tools and devices.
- Confirm Identity: You might need to provide evidence of ownership, such as your copyright and vehicle registration, to prevent unapproved gain access to.
- Service Arrival: The locksmith will arrive at your place, either at your home, workplace, or anywhere your vehicle is.
- Evaluation and Solution: The locksmith will examine the issue and supply an option, whether it's opening your vehicle, replicating a key, or programming a new key fob.
- Payment and Follow-Up: Once the service is completed, you will be charged according to the agreed-upon estimate. If required, the locksmith might provide additional advice or follow-up services.
Frequently Asked Questions About Car Key Locksmiths
Q: How much does it cost to get a new car key from a locksmith?A: The cost can vary depending on the kind of key and the complexity of the job. For a standard key, the expense may v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.
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you don't have the original. They may need the vehicle's VIN number or other identifying details to guarantee the new key is an ideal match.
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to show up?A: Most locksmiths intend to show up within an hour, but this can vary depending on your place and the locksmith's existing workload. Some locksmiths offer 24/7 emergency situation services for immediate circumstances.
Q: Are car key locksmith professionals readily available on weekends and holidays?A: Many locksmiths offer weekend and vacation services, specifically those who supply 24/7 emergency situation assistance. However, it's an excellent concept to examine the locksmith's schedule in advance.
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a brand-new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a new key, offered they have the appropriate permission. They might ask for proof of ownership or other recognizing documents to ensure they are not developing a key for unapproved usage.
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, especially if the concern is associated with a malfunctioning key fob or transponder. They will have the needed devices and expertise to perform this job.
